Output 8e5bac4093222a383375f418610349b6c653ebbecf18eef14e6d6052c180a61a:1

value
70976888
script pubkey
OP_0 OP_PUSHBYTES_20 86d995c833cded0102ef4a9dca6791ea96e8aba3
address
bc1qsmvetjpnehkszqh0f2wu5eu3a2tw32ar9gu7r4
transaction
8e5bac4093222a383375f418610349b6c653ebbecf18eef14e6d6052c180a61a
spent
true